Contributions summary:Christof primarily contributed to the Samba project by removing dead or redundant code, focusing on conditional compilation blocks and deprecated features. Their work involved cleaning up code related to various components, including `lib/util`, `smbd`, `s4:client`, and `pam_winbind`. They also added unit tests and implemented a fix for a TOCTOU (Time-of-check Time-of-use) vulnerability in the `pam_winbind` module, and added tests for the vfs_posixacl module.
